Minnesota Network Of Hospice And Palliative Care
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 332,123 | 477,668 | −145,545 | 3.2 | 40% |
| 2012 | 493,104 | 469,753 | 23,351 | 3.8 | 46% |
| 2013 | 432,964 | 462,468 | −29,504 | 3.2 | 41% |
| 2014 | 626,436 | 528,533 | 97,903 | 5.0 | 33% |
| 2015 | 751,800 | 777,552 | −25,752 | 3.0 | 28% |
| 2016 | 629,883 | 694,006 | −64,123 | 2.2 | 33% |
| 2017 | 517,673 | 528,398 | −10,725 | 2.7 | 38% |
| 2018 | 807,824 | 742,373 | 65,451 | 3.0 | 29% |
| 2019 | 704,824 | 660,404 | 44,420 | 4.2 | 34% |
| 2020 | 402,811 | 381,214 | 21,597 | 8.0 | 45% |
| 2021 | 524,296 | 356,374 | 167,922 | 14.4 | 41% |
| 2022 | 518,582 | 416,776 | 101,806 | 14.9 | 44% |
| 2023 | 435,903 | 456,592 | −20,689 | 13.2 | 49%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ization spent $20,689 more than it brought in. Its reserves stood at about 13.2 months of spending, up from 3.2 in 2011. Staff pay was 49% of spending. $52,000 of its net assets are donor-restricted.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ash.
